Bonjour,
j'utilise SQL 2005 et je souhaite mettre en place un trigger after update qui execute du code vb.net.
Est-ce possible et comment faire ?
merci
Bonjour,
j'utilise SQL 2005 et je souhaite mettre en place un trigger after update qui execute du code vb.net.
Est-ce possible et comment faire ?
merci
il faut VS2005 PRO
tu fais nouveau projet / vb / base de données ( et non pas nouveau projet / sql /sql)
ensuite clic droit / ajouter / nouveau trigger
par contre ca a l'air moins performant qu'un trigger transact
Bonjour,
Qu'appelles-tu des "emails multipart" ?
les emails multipart comportent plusieurs parties par exemple : une partie html, une partie text et une partie image.
Ainsi en fonction du client email, on affiche la version html ou la version texte ou encore on peut avoir une image embarquée dans le mail pur un logo par exemple.
Dans mon cas je forme le message avec les composant smtp de vb.net.
http://en.wikipedia.org/wiki/Multipa...ipart_Messages
ok, merci pour l'info. Tu peux jeter un oeil sur mon article qui explique comment intégrer du code .NET dans SQL Server 2005 (mais seulement des sprocs) : http://rudi.developpez.com/sqlserver.../sprocsdotnet/
Pour le trigger, tu as un exemple ici : http://aspalliance.com/1273_CLR_Trig..._Server_2005.7
Oui j'avais lu ton article, je suis en train de mettre à jour mon VS2005 std en pro pour pouvoir supporter les projet database.
Tu peux compiler ce type de code simplement avec le SDK (et par exemple un outil comme SharpDevelop), et intégrer l'assembly à la main dans SQL Server. VS Pro est utile pour déployer et déboguer, mais pas strictement nécessaire.
c'est quand meme bien pratique pour déployer, gain de temps et simplicité
et pour debugger c'est encore mieux que pratique ^^
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ager